What Are the Best Ways to Use Time Tracking Apps for Team Collaboration?

Time tracking applications have become the key to enhancing not only personal productivity, but also teamwork. They provide useful information on the time spent on tasks, projects, and departments, which can make teams work more transparently and efficiently. Time tracking apps can be used to improve communication gaps, increase accountability, and facilitate improved teamwork when implemented effectively.

The most effective method of collaboration with time tracking apps is to integrate them into the daily routine of your team. Ask team members to record their hours regularly and correctly not to micromanage them, but to know where time and effort are spent. This forms a common perception of progress, which keeps all people on track with goals and deadlines. Once project managers are able to visualize time data in real time, it becomes easier to balance workloads, reassign tasks, and prevent burnout.

Employee time tracking tools can be further integrated with project management software to provide further value. This combination enables smooth monitoring of task progress, automated reporting, and improved project timeline forecasting. It also encourages transparency, since all people can understand how their input fits into the larger picture - which encourages trust and accountability throughout the team.

Distributed or remote teams can also improve communication using time tracking apps. As an illustration, updating the tracked time by team members allows others to know who is available or working on particular tasks, which minimizes unnecessary messages or interruptions during meetings. This creates a culture of respecting one another in terms of time and attention over time.

The other useful method is to utilize time tracking information when conducting performance reviews or project retrospectives. Instead of making assumptions, managers can use factual information to talk about workload, productivity, and process improvements. This evidence-based practice guarantees equality and promotes unceasing development.

Finally, the most effective time tracking applications are not only about time measurement, but also about enhancing teamwork, productivity, and trust. Once all people realize how their time is spent on the overall objectives, teams will be more united, deadlines will be more predictable, and productivity will increase automatically.
